Many titles within this sphere utilize a hidden or visible "corruption" or "lewdness" stat. This mechanic gamifies moral descent. Actions that align with societal taboos increase this stat, unlocking new narrative branches and visual scenes. This creates a feedback loop where the player is incentivized to act against traditional heroic norms to unlock content. This mechanic effectively teaches the player the "rules" of the world, often subverting standard video game morality where "good" behavior is rewarded. Here, transgression is the key to progression.

The intersection of anime culture, interactive storytelling, and classic RPG mechanics has birthed many unique subgenres, but few have a lineage as fascinating and complex as the universe . Tracing its roots back to the golden era of 1980s Japanese personal computers, the Madou Monogatari (Sorcery Saga) series has evolved from a niche, first-person dungeon crawler into a sprawling pop-culture phenomenon. Today, the "Madou" universe bridges retro gaming nostalgia and modern interactive media, leaving an indelible mark on both indie developers and mainstream Japanese gaming giants.
